Responsibilities may include installation, configuration, and support a local area network (LAN), wide area network (WAN), and Internet system or a segment of a network system. May maintain network hardware and software. May monitor network to ensure network availability to all system users and performs necessary maintenance to support network availability on assigned projects. Responsibilities may also include providing our customers with custom systems integrations, detailed systems upgrade planning and execution, systems audits and consultation, and/or database management and manipulation regarding Electronic Security Systems (ESS). Typically handles small to medium projects that are less complex. Performs other duties and responsibilities as requested or required. What You'll Need Basic programming skills and proven ability to troubleshoot problems and look for solutions. Solid customer focus and ability to work under pressure; ability to maintain awareness of, and seek to meet the needs and wants of the customer without being prompted. Good verbal, written and interpersonal communication skills. Solid organizational skills and the 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ously.
